Netanyahu’s veto and the limits of American power
- Donald Trump has built much of his political identity around a simple proposition: American presidents have been too cautious about using American power.
- Allies, adversaries and bureaucrats, he argues, have learned to ignore Washington because Washington has forgotten how to make people comply.
- His Gaza initiative was supposed to demonstrate the opposite.
